Sensitivity analysis of the second and third-order velocity structure functions to the Reynolds number in decaying and forced isotropic turbulence using the EDQNM model

Résumé

Numerical calculations based on a recent version of the eddy-damped quasi-normal model (EDQNM-LMFA) are carried out for homogeneous isotropic turbulence (HIT) with the aim of investigating the dependency on the Reynolds number of second and third order velocity structure functions. The quantities investigated include the energy spectrum , the non-linear energy transfer as well as the second () and third () order moments of the longitudinal velocity increment. Both free decaying HIT and (steady state) forced HIT are considered.
